public interface Int2ReferenceSortedMap<V> extends Int2ReferenceMap<V>, SortedMap<Integer,V>
SortedMap; provides some additional methods that use polymorphism to avoid (un)boxing.
Additionally, this interface strengthens entrySet(), keySet(), values(), comparator(), SortedMap.subMap(Object,Object),
SortedMap.headMap(Object) and SortedMap.tailMap(Object).
